India: Bengaluru residential market remained India's strongest in Q1 2026, with housing sales surpassing 18,000 units and new launches reaching a record 27,000 units, according to JLL. Demand continued to be driven by the city's resilient technology sector, expanding metro network, and growing preference for larger premium homes. Properties priced above INR 1.5 crore (USD 174,000 or EUR 149,000) accounted for nearly 70% of new launches, while Whitefield emerged as the leading supply hub. Although sales increased quarter-on-quarter, new supply outpaced demand, indicating moderating buyer sentiment. JLL expects the market to remain resilient through 2026, supported by strong economic fundamentals and sustained demand across key technology corridors.
